Why was the Battle of Kettle Creek significant to Georgia patriots?

It was significant because the Patriots were able to defeat loyalist militia and keep the British out of the internal area of Georgia despite having greater numbers due to militia support.  As a result they were to keep Georgia from falling into British hands for a long period of time.
